Avatar m tn Treatment for prostatitis involves antibiotic use, frequently for many weeks. It can also be very difficult to treat and some men require multiple treatments with antibiotics. NSAIDS are typically used to treat the symptoms of prostatitis but antibotics are key. Unfortunately, your situation is not uncommon. I suggest that you continue to see your urologist for treatment.

Avatar n tn ve been reading more about this disease, and by a strange coincidence the coordinating center for the big national studies of chronic pelvic pain (including prostatitis) is in my department, right down the hall from my office. Based on their work, there is some reason to believe that, except in those cases where there is an obvious infection (with fever, discharge, etc. that I never had), prostatitis is not an infectious disease at all.
